Overview of Biomedical Engineering Field
Biomedical engineering is a multidisciplinary field that applies engineering principles to the healthcare industry. It involves the development of medical devices, diagnostic tools, prosthetics, and rehabilitation equipment, among other things. Biomedical engineers work closely with healthcare professionals to identify and address clinical needs, ultimately improving patient care and quality of life. This field requires knowledge in areas such as biology, chemistry, physics, and engineering.

Biomedical Engineering Education and Training Requirements
To pursue a career in biomedical engineering, a minimum of a bachelor’s degree in biomedical engineering or a related field is typically required. Some positions may require advanced degrees, such as a master’s or Ph.D. in biomedical engineering. During their education, aspiring biomedical engineers gain knowledge in areas such as medical instrumentation, biomaterials, biomechanics, and tissue engineering. They also receive training in engineering principles and techniques. Practical experience through internships or cooperative education programs is highly beneficial in preparing for a career in this field.

Specific Job Roles and Responsibilities in Biomedical Engineering
Biomedical engineers can work in various roles, depending on their specialization and interests. Some common job titles in this field include biomaterials engineer, medical device engineer, clinical engineer, research scientist, and regulatory affairs specialist. Biomaterials engineers focus on developing materials suitable for medical use, while medical device engineers design and improve medical equipment. Clinical engineers work directly with healthcare professionals to evaluate and maintain medical devices, while research scientists conduct research to advance knowledge in the field. Regulatory affairs specialists ensure that medical devices and technologies meet legal and safety requirements.
